HomeMy WebLinkAboutAgenda Report - March 1, 2006 E-06E MAO AGENDA ITEM t1h CITY OF LODI COUNCIL COMMUNICATION AGENDA TITLE: Adopt Resolution Approving 2006 Groundwater Monitoring Services with Treadwell & Rollo, Inc., and Appropriating Funds ($140,800) MEETING DATE: March 1,2006 PREPARED BY: Public Works Director RECOMMENDED ACTION: That the City Council adopt a resolution approving 2006 groundwater monitoring services with Treadwell & Rollo, Inc., and appropriating funds as shown below. BACKGROUND INFORMATION: The City has a masteragreement with Treadwell & Rollo, Inc., for various technical services pertaining to the PCEITCE contamination. Staff is requesting the approval of additional funds for ongoing work in the Central Plume Monitoring and Reporting Program (Task No. 6). This work Is for quarterly sampling of monitoring wells for a one-year basis, as required by the Regional Water Quality Control Board. The requested appropriation includes 10% contingency funds.
